I learned about this thing in my AP psych class last year called state dependent learning. It's where you are in a certain state of mind, say, you're super happy. Well the theory goes that when you learn a task while you're In a state of mind you'll better recall the way to complete that task if you are back in the state of mind in which you learned it, and eventually that task will be just as easy to recall when you aren't in that state of mind. Therefore I would think that it'd be very easy to become accustomed to smoking while not rolling if you continuously smoke while you are rolling..
